Transparency principle

We show the number—and explain its limits.

Food composition varies with cultivar, maturity, growing conditions and preparation. Values are useful comparison points, not medical claims.

Primary composition reference: USDA FoodData Central. Seasonal periods refer to approximate general harvest patterns in Turkey.
